Occupational Therapy Theory I 7,5 Credits

The course focuses on theory from three perspectives, that is; "theory Construction", "theoretical frames of reference in occupational therapy" and "activity and Health".
Through this course you will acquire deeper knowledge on theory construction as well as activities and their importance for the health of individuals. You will also independently be able to analyse implications for the view of individual's health by applying various health concepts.

Course Contents

  • Theory construction
  • Theoretical frames of reference in occupational therapy
  • Activity and health

Prerequisites

A Degree of Bachelor of Science in Occupational Therapy and at least 90 credits in Occupational Therapy including an independent Thesis of at least 15 Credits, or the equivalent..
